Common Welder’s Qualifications

Despite the fact that the AWS’ basic CW (Certified Welder) card opens the door for almost all positions, many industries demand a certain certification. Some of the most-common of which appear below.

  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ors
  • API Certification for those who work with pipelines in the energy field
  • CW Certificates to be a Certified Welder
  • ASME Certification for individuals who deal with boiler and pressurized containers

The below graphic displays earnings and jobs estimates for professional welders in the State of Tennessee through the end of the decade.

Tennessee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 8,240 9,740 18% 350
Tennessee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$24,800 $34,700 $47,300

Source: O*Net Online

A number of other items that you will have to pay attention to other than the accreditation issue include:

  • Make certain the school trains on equipment that fits present trade requirements
  • See if the institution offers financial aid
  • Make sure the school’s program provides training in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
  • Attempt to find programs that satisfy AWS SENSE standards
